S Korean Leader Lee Expresses Desire for Stable Ties with Japan

Summary by Japan Today
South Korean President Lee Jae Myung expressed his desire for stable development of relations between South Korea and Japan as the Japanese Embassy in Seoul held an event to mark 60 years since the two countries normalized diplomatic relations. Lee, who departed for Canada on the day as a guest…

On the 16th, the Japanese Embassy in Seoul held a reception to commemorate the 60th anniversary of the normalization of diplomatic relations between Japan and Korea. President Lee Jae Myung sent a video message saying, "I hope that Korea-Japan relations will develop in a stable and future-oriented manner." Lee, who took office as president on the 4th, expressed his desire to strengthen cooperation with Japan...
